When you are using an engine, it's probably a bad idea to call attention to your games
A member who uses the screen name "neeraj_88" posted this a few days ago:
"Neeraj_8" account is closed. Staff member please can you tell me the reason. When i send a support ticket, it says that I will get respose in 24 hours but I never get response of any of the support tickets before 4 to 5 days.
Upon inspection, the neeraj_8 account was closed with a cheater badge: http://www.chess.com/home/game_archive?member=neeraj_8
I spot checked a few of neeraj_8's games over 20 moves - and guess what? Not a single inaccuracy, mistake, or blunder! And ridiculously low average centipawn losses.
You know, that sort of thing piques my interest. So I checked neeraj_88's games. I'll let the readers come to their own decision.
http://www.chess.com/echess/game?id=116103342 neeraj_88: 1 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 0 blunders, 9 average centipawn loss wb313: 4 inaccuracies, 2 mistakes, 1 blunder, 71 average centipawn loss
http://www.chess.com/echess/game?id=116125078 michaeldale: 2 inaccuracies, 1 mistakes, 1 blunder, 61 average centipawn loss neeraj_88: 0 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 0 blunders, 1 average centipawn loss
http://www.chess.com/echess/game?id=116213694 stefvarna67: 1 inaccuracies, 2 mistakes, 2 blunders, 61 average centipwn loss neeraj_88: 0 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 0 blunders, 3 average centipawn loss
http://www.chess.com/echess/game?id=116189110 neeraj_88: 0 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 0 blunders, 8 average centipawn loss michaeldale: 1 inaccuracies, 1 mistakes, 1 blunders, 67 average centipawn loss
http://www.chess.com/echess/game?id=116216722 neeraj_88: 0 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 0 blunders, 6 average centipawn loss stefvarna67: 2 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 2 blunders, 50 average centipwn loss
http://www.chess.com/echess/game?id=116179610 neeraj_88: 0 inaccuracies, 0 mistakes, 0 blunders, 10 average centipawn loss donbiggen: 3 inaccuracies, 6 mistakes, 0 blunders, 46 average centipwn loss
Now, this was not a random sample of neeraj_88's completed games. This was every (non-960) game he has finished since his neeraj_8 cheater account was closed.
It would be wrong of me to accuse him of continued engine use, in public. No naming and shaming, you know. I am just highlighting some astoundingly perfect play by a returned engine cheater.
